Domestic Heat Circulation: A Overview for NZ Dwellings

Optimising your home's warmth output is crucial, especially given NZ’s climate. Domestic heat exchange systems , also known as heat recovery ventilation (HRV), offer a innovative solution to reduce energy expenses and enhance indoor air environment. They work by removing old air from wet areas and replacing it with fresh air, while recovering the heat from the outgoing air to pre-warm the incoming air. This significantly reduces the requirement on the primary warming unit .

Maximising Heat Retrieval: Domestic Thermal Units Explained

Domestic thermal systems represent a effective technique for reducing fuel costs and boosting environmental sustainability. These devices work by passing thermal from waste water – such as bath fluids – to fresh water , thereby pre-heating the feed fluids. Usually , they feature a finned heat unit that permits optimum heat movement without the combining of the two liquid flows .
